Olore Andrew, also romanized as Orol Andrew, is a student at Easton Magic Academy in the anime and manga series Mashle: Magic and Muscles. He is a second-year student belonging to the Lang dormitory, also known as the Rayen dormitory, and he holds the rank of the Sixth Fang within the Magia Lupus, the elite group of seven exceptionally strong students from Lang House who are collectively known as the Seven Fangs.
He is a two-line mage, which is a rare classification of magic user, and he carries one line-shaped mark beneath each of his eyes. According to his character profile, he is seventeen years old, born on August 28, has blood type O, stands 185 centimeters tall, weighs 87 kilograms, and wears a shoe size of 32 centimeters. His household consists of his father and mother.
In appearance, Olore is a large and burly young man with a completely bald head, broad shoulders, and comparatively thin legs. His eyes are wide and bulging, sometimes described as having a squinting or goggling quality, and his mouth shows no visible lips, so his teeth and gums are often on display, which contributes to his intimidating look. He wears the standard white and purple robe of the Magia Lupus during his appearances.
Despite his menacing physical appearance, Olore has a personality that contrasts strongly with how he looks. He is calm, down-to-earth, and extremely polite, and he speaks in a courteous and respectful manner to others regardless of who they are. He also has a practical and level-headed way of thinking, and he is known to chide his colleague for making pointless statements, dismissing such remarks as a waste of time. However, when he enters combat, a more ferocious side emerges, and he displays a predatory enjoyment of the hunt. This sharp contrast between his courteous speech and his savage battle instincts is one of his defining traits.
Within the story, Olore serves as a supporting antagonist during the Magia Lupus arc, the segment of the series in which the Lang dormitory's elite group confronts the main characters. Alongside the Seventh Fang, Anser Shinri, he challenges Mash Burnedead and Lance Crown, with the objective of seizing the gold class coins belonging to the Adler dormitory. His actions in this conflict are carried out as part of the Magia Lupus organization and its goals, rather than as a personal vendetta.
In terms of relationships, Olore is most frequently seen acting together with Anser Shinri, the Seventh Fang, and the two often operate as a pair. As one of the Seven Fangs, he is also a subordinate member of the group led by the First Fang, Abel Walker, who serves as the Lang dormitory's prefect. His role as an opponent places him in direct opposition to Mash Burnedead, Lance Crown, and the students of the Adler dormitory during the Magia Lupus arc.
Because he is a minor supporting antagonist, Olore does not receive a substantial personal development arc over the course of the series. His appearances are largely confined to the Magia Lupus conflict, and the narrative does not explore a significant personal journey or change for him beyond his function within that storyline.
Olore's notable abilities are rooted in his shark magic, which he uses in combat. He is capable of transforming solids into liquids and can also transform his own body into a shark, allowing him to fight using powerful transformation-based techniques. Some descriptions of his fighting style also emphasize terrain-altering magic and an aquatic transformation approach built around the shark form. His combination of transformation magic and his imposing physical frame makes him a dangerous opponent within the Magia Lupus.
